Greek cuisine restaurant

If trying to lose weight, Greek cuisine is the healthiest of most.  Order the chicken or pork kebab that is marinated in olive oil and lemon juice with oregano and some garlic.  As a side order have the baked potato with steamed vegetables.  Another choice would be to have spinach pie with a small Greek salad.  Phyllo dough has fewer calories that pie dough.  And the spinach is laden with antioxidants.  As for the Greek salad with feta cheese is the best choice, if you want something that will give protein (the feta cheese) without all the fat of any other American cheese.

Mexican cuisine restaurant

Mexican cuisine is full of cream sauces and cheeses.  Skip the enchiladas which are smothered with melted cheese and try the chicken or shrimp fajitas.  The grilled chicken and vegetables are a better choice than cheese melted smothered burritos.
